Mottle \Mot"tle\, v. t. [imp. & p. p. Mottled; p. pr. & vb. n.
Mottling.] [From Mottled.]
To mark with spots of different color, or shades of color, as
if stained; to spot; to maculate.

Mottle \Mot"tle\, n.
A mottled appearance.

mottle
v 1: mark with spots or blotches of different color or shades of
color as if stained [syn: streak, blotch]
2: colour with streaks or blotches of different shades [syn: dapple,
cloud]
